Summary of Hydrogen Energy Industry Conference Call Industry Overview - The hydrogen energy transportation sector is at a critical juncture, with the price of 49-ton heavy trucks reduced to approximately 700,000 to 800,000 yuan, halving from initial prices. The supply chain has largely achieved domestic production [1] - Hydrogen production costs have significantly improved, with hydrogen prices in eastern regions falling below 20 yuan/kg, making total cost of ownership (TCO) for fuel cell heavy trucks competitive with lithium battery trucks. By-product hydrogen supply can be controlled under 30 yuan/kg [1][3] - New subsidy policies, while slightly lower than market expectations, provide around 300,000 yuan in subsidies, sufficient to cover the price difference for mainstream 200kW models, facilitating the industry's transition to commercialization [1][3] Key Insights and Arguments - The commercialization of green methanol is accelerating, driven by shipping emission reduction premiums. If production costs drop to 3,000 yuan/ton, combined with subsidies and carbon taxes, it will be highly competitive in the domestic methanol market [1] - The electrolyzer market is poised for scaling, with an expected annual production of 2 million tons of green hydrogen generating a market for equipment worth approximately 40 billion yuan annually. The alkaline route will dominate in the short term, while the PEM route could become more flexible if costs drop significantly [1] - Industry inflection points include the price of 49-ton heavy trucks falling below 600,000 yuan and hydrogen prices below 20 yuan/kg, which would shift hydrogen transportation from policy-driven to market-driven explosive growth [1] Challenges and Market Dynamics - Despite positive prospects, challenges remain, particularly for established companies burdened by historical issues, while new entrants can more easily compete with lithium battery vehicles [4][5] - The hydrogen cost has seen significant reductions over the past few years, with prices previously reaching 50-60 yuan/kg now dropping to around 10 yuan/kg for by-product hydrogen, thanks to supply chain maturity and innovative business models [5][6] - The synergy between hydrogen's various downstream applications (like ammonia and methanol) and vehicle hydrogen is crucial, as vehicle hydrogen can absorb large quantities of hydrogen production, stabilizing the market [6] Policy Impact and Future Outlook - The recent hydrogen pilot policy's evaluation varies based on the observer's perspective, with some seeing it as exceeding expectations while others view it as falling short of optimistic forecasts [2] - The policy's impact on the industry will depend on the current development stage, with significant progress made in both vehicle and hydrogen supply sectors [2][3] - The commercial viability of green methanol and ammonia is contingent on achieving cost parity with traditional methods, with specific targets set for production costs to enable market competitiveness [9] Key Indicators to Monitor - Future industry dynamics will hinge on monitoring cost trends, particularly the prices of heavy trucks and hydrogen supply agreements, as these will signal the commercialization progress of hydrogen fuel cell vehicles [9][14] - The industry is expected to transition from a negative to a positive feedback loop, where increased vehicle usage drives down hydrogen costs, which in turn promotes further vehicle adoption [13][14] Conclusion - The hydrogen energy sector is on the brink of significant transformation, with policy support playing a crucial role in facilitating this transition. The next 6 to 12 months will be critical for observing changes in the vehicle and green methanol markets [14]

Summary of China Energy Engineering Corporation (CEEC) Conference Call Industry and Company Overview - **Company**: China Energy Engineering Corporation (CEEC) - **Industry**: Energy and Power Construction, Hydrogen Energy Key Points and Arguments Hydrogen Energy Projects - CEEC's Songyuan project is the world's largest integrated green hydrogen and ammonia project, with a production capacity of 200,000 tons of green ammonia, which has already been put into operation and is profitable [2][3] - The company has a total of 2 million tons of green ammonia and methanol projects in hand, with 1 million tons already under construction or in operation [2][3] - The cost of green ammonia is approaching that of blue ammonia, providing a significant first-mover cost advantage [2][3] Investment and Profitability - The investment target for the "computing and electricity synergy" sector is 30 billion yuan, with plans for 120,000 standard cabinets [2][4] - The Gansu Qingyang benchmark project is expected to be operational by early 2025, leveraging 20 GW of operational green electricity resources for low-cost supply [2][4] - The profitability of the investment and operation business is strong, with a projected profit margin of 26.27% in 2024, contributing 42.86% to the total profit [2][11] Order Growth and Financial Projections - The main business remains stable, with a projected 3% growth in new orders for 2025, expecting an annual profit of 8.5-8.6 billion yuan [2][7] - The valuation of hydrogen and computing power businesses has significant room for recovery, targeting a market value of approximately 190 billion yuan, representing a 34% increase from the current valuation [2][8] Catalysts for Future Growth - Key catalysts for the hydrogen industry include the implementation of provincial hydrogen subsidies and the improvement of carbon pricing mechanisms [5][6] - The release of CEEC's "14th Five-Year Plan" with higher capacity targets will be crucial for market reassessment of its value [5][6] Competitive Advantages - CEEC's competitive advantages in the hydrogen energy sector include early layout, complete technology, and a strong understanding of the power system [7][12] - The company has achieved 100% localization of core equipment, enhancing its competitive edge [7][12] Financial Performance - CEEC's revenue growth for the first three quarters of 2025 was 9.6%, ranking first among eight major construction state-owned enterprises [13] - However, the net profit attributable to shareholders decreased by 12.4% year-on-year due to intensified industry competition [13][14] - The asset-liability ratio reached 77.83% by the end of the third quarter of 2025, indicating a relatively high debt level due to large-scale investment projects [14] Future Outlook - The company aims to optimize its profit structure by increasing the share of renewable energy investment and operation business, which is expected to drive future performance growth [11][14] Additional Important Information - CEEC has established a strong market position in the energy and power construction sector, completing over 90% of domestic thermal power design and more than 30% of hydropower projects [9][10] - The company has a concentrated ownership structure, with state-owned capital holding a dominant position, providing advantages in securing major national energy infrastructure projects [10][11]

吉林省委书记黄强到中能建松原氢能产业园(绿色氢氨醇一体化)项目调研
Core Viewpoint - The Jilin Provincial Secretary Huang Qiang emphasized the importance of the Songyuan project as a successful example of central-local cooperation, urging companies to increase investment in Jilin and focus on production operations, technology upgrades, and safety management to achieve the "14th Five-Year" development goals [1] Group 1: Project Overview - The "Qing Hydrogen No. 1" project at the China Energy Construction Songyuan Hydrogen Energy Industrial Park is the world's largest integrated green hydrogen and ammonia project [1] - The project plans to build 3 million kilowatts of renewable energy generation and produce 800,000 tons of green synthetic ammonia and green methanol [1] - The first phase of the project aims for an annual production of 45,000 tons of green hydrogen and 200,000 tons of green ammonia and methanol, which officially commenced production on December 16, 2025 [1] Group 2: Certifications and Contracts - The project has received the EU ISCC sustainability certification [1] - It has signed the world's first contract for the sale of green ammonia as a marine fuel for long-distance shipping [1] Group 3: Government Support and Infrastructure - Provincial departments are urged to accelerate the construction of hydrogen transmission pipelines and support the expansion of new technologies, products, and application scenarios [1] - Songyuan city is tasked with providing educational and medical services for employees' children of central enterprises to create a stable environment for business development [1]

Group 1: Company Overview and Transition - Jilin Electric Power Co., Ltd. is controlled by State Power Investment Corporation and has transitioned from a traditional thermal power company to a national clean energy enterprise focused on renewable energy [2]. - The company aims to enhance operational performance and promote high-quality development by focusing on "new energy+" and green hydrogen energy [2]. Group 2: Revenue Composition - Currently, the revenue from the renewable energy sector (including wind and solar) accounts for over 50% of the company's total revenue [2][3]. - The revenue composition is expected to align with the company's semi-annual report levels due to the investment cycle of thermal power [3]. Group 3: Hydrogen Energy Development - The company is actively involved in the hydrogen energy sector, which is seen as a key driver for green and low-carbon energy transition [3]. - Jilin Electric Power is focusing on core technology breakthroughs and innovation in hydrogen energy, aligning with national strategic directives [3]. Group 4: Project Updates - The Daan wind-solar hydrogen production and ammonia synthesis project began trial operations on July 26, 2025, with stable production performance [3]. - The Lishu green methanol project has completed investment decisions and is expected to have a construction period of 27 months [3]. Group 5: Certification and Expansion Plans - The company obtained ISCC EU certification for non-biological renewable ammonia in October 2025 [3]. - Jilin Electric Power is implementing a "three-three-three" development strategy to establish green ammonia, green methanol, and green aviation fuel product lines, with a focus on domestic and international strategic layouts [3]. Group 6: Financial Performance - As of September 30, 2025, the company has recovered 1.497 billion yuan in renewable energy subsidies, with an improved recovery rate compared to previous years [4].
